- (ingrown hair) a hair that does not emerge from the follicle but remains embedded in the skin (usually causing inflammation)
- Ingrown hair is a condition where the hair curls back or grows sideways into the skin. The ingrown hair condition is seen primarily among people having curly hairs.

The brown sugar helps a lot with ingrown hair. Its gentle and wont hurt the skin. Rub it in with circular motions and rinse.
The way to prevent ingrown hair is to apply antiseptic lotion (like something with Tea Tree Oil) after shaving or waxing – this prevents the open pores to get infected. 5 days later you should start exfoliating every second day and until the hair start being visible again.
